Just a few shots of our 1928 AA Pepsi truck . Any questions feel free to ask . I was the guy in charge of rebuilding her . The AA was born a Chassis and the rest were aftermarket add ons . The cab is made of hardwood clad in sheet metal including the doors and is the original from 1928. The deck and racks are new , made of Red Oak . The side rail on the rack is still the original from 1928 . A group of 5 of us volunteered our time and rebuilt the truck in 2009 - early 10 . Mind you Pepsi paid for the parts !! The truck was parked under a blanket for over 20 years before we brought her back to life .
